  • Episode 101: Yours, Mine & Ours: Estate Planning for People in Blended or Stepfamilies with Paul Hood
    2022/01/25

    We're humbled and grateful to have some of the country's leading specialists in the area of estate planning on our team. 

    We want to highlight a wonderful new resource becoming available on February 1!  Vice President Paul Hood releases his second book in his trilogy Planning Your Future series.
     
    Yours, Mine & Ours: Estate Planning for People in Blended or Stepfamilies is written for the lay audience to provide these families with a comprehensive guide to estate planning for people in blended or stepfamilies.  As a member of a blended family himself, Paul has pooled his personal and professional knowledge to create this resource.

    Grieving children are often left drowning in paperwork and tough decisions.  It's even more demanding and grueling for stepchildren and members of blended families to sort through these estates. 

    In this short 9-minute podcast, Paul shares his passion and intention behind this series, including a sneak peek into book 3.
